At Com For Care Bellaire I, the monthly cost for a private room is set at $2,500, which presents a significant financial advantage compared to the average costs in Harris County and across Texas. In Harris County, similar accommodations typically reach around $3,784 per month, while the state average escalates to approximately $4,096. This pricing structure makes Com For Care Bellaire I an attractive option for those seeking quality care without the burden of excessive costs, ensuring that residents receive exceptional support in a comfortable setting while also allowing families to manage their budgets effectively.

Room TypeCom For Care Bellaire IHarris CountyTexas
Private$2,500$3,784$4,096

      Palliative care focuses on alleviating distress at any stage of a serious illness and can accompany curative treatments, while hospice care is for those nearing the end of life with a prognosis of six months or less, emphasizing comfort over curative measures. Both prioritize holistic care for patients and families but differ in timing, goals, and scope.
